Kŕbáta is the first hostel in downtown San Pedro and is 100% Costa Rican family owned and operated by a bilingual staff.
We'll give you the best advice as to where to go and what to do in this beautiful country, because we get involved in adventure activities and make expeditions all over the country. We can help you organize your trip, as well as finding good prices for rental cars and book you tours.
The word "kŕbáta" means mountain in one of the native Costa Rican languages, and we are proud of our beautifully conserved mountains and jungles. We would like to provide a place for you to stay as you enjoy and explore these magnificent places with the backpackers of the world.
Our beautiful Art-Deco style house is located in a nice-and-quiet neighborhood where you can walk safely at night. However, it is only a couple of blocks away from the University of Costa Rica, Outlet American Mall, Mall San Pedro, banks, ATMs, shops, art galleries, cinemas, fast food restaurants as well as more formal places to eat.
If you are interested in a night on the town, La Calle de la Amargura -with bars like Jazz Café, Terra U, Caccio's, La Villa, Mosaikos, etc. - is where all the college students hang out, and is definitely the place to go. There is night life for every taste, be it noisy and loud or calm and quieter. In all of these bars you can drink, eat, dance, and meet people that like to party or relax like you do.
